What is a function?

Back

A function is a relation between a set of inputs and a set of possible outputs where each input is related to exactly one output.

What is the slope of a line?

Back

The slope of a line is a measure of its steepness, calculated as the change in the y-coordinate divided by the change in the x-coordinate (rise/run).

What does the y-intercept represent in a graph?

Back

The y-intercept is the point where the graph of a function crosses the y-axis, indicating the value of the function when the input (x) is zero.

How do you find the slope from a linear equation in the form y = mx + b?

Back

In the equation y = mx + b, 'm' represents the slope of the line.

What is the difference between a positive slope and a negative slope?

Back

A positive slope indicates that as x increases, y also increases, while a negative slope indicates that as x increases, y decreases.

What is a linear function?

Back

A linear function is a function that graphs to a straight line, defined by the equation y = mx + b.

How can you determine if two functions are increasing or decreasing?

Back

A function is increasing if its slope is positive and decreasing if its slope is negative.
